About Aiston
Built around the care of art.
Aiston coordinates the movement, storage, installation, viewing, packing, and documentation of fine art from New York City.
Company history
Experience built across London and New York.
Mark Aiston founded Aiston in New York in 2002 after beginning his fine art handling career in London in 1983 and moving into senior management roles in New York in 1986.

Our work
Quiet coordination. Careful execution.
Every project begins with the artwork: its material, condition, dimensions, value, route, setting, and deadline. From there, Aiston plans the people, equipment, access, packing, records, and communication required to complete the work.
We serve private collectors, galleries, advisors, designers, estates, artists, museums, auction houses, and institutions. Projects may involve one object or an entire collection.
Our Long Island City operation connects climate-controlled storage, private viewing, trained art handlers, installation teams, and transport across New York, the Hamptons, the United States, and international routes.
